SPECIFICATIONS

Parameters
Mount Surface Mount
Package / Case SSOP
Packaging Tape & Reel (TR)
Published 2009
JESD-609 Code e0
Moisture Sensitivity Level (MSL) 1
Number of Terminations 20
Terminal Finish Tin/Lead (Sn85Pb15)
Max Operating Temperature 70°C
Min Operating Temperature 0°C
Subcategory Clock Drivers
Technology CMOS
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 225
Number of Functions 2
Supply Voltage 3.3V
Terminal Pitch 0.65mm
Reach Compliance Code not_compliant
Time@Peak Reflow Temperature-Max (s) 30
Pin Count 20
Qualification Status Not Qualified
Supply Voltage-Max (Vsup) 3.6V
Power Supplies 3.3V
Temperature Grade COMMERCIAL
Supply Voltage-Min (Vsup) 3V
Number of Circuits 2
Load Capacitance 50pF
Frequency (Max) 100MHz
Family FCT
Output Characteristics 3-STATE
Input LVTTL
Logic IC Type LOW SKEW CLOCK DRIVER
Prop. Delay@Nom-Sup 5.8 ns
Propagation Delay (tpd) 5.8 ns
Same Edge Skew-Max (tskwd) 0.5 ns
Number of True Outputs 10
Height Seated (Max) 1.99mm
Width 5.3mm
RoHS Status Non-RoHS Compliant
